I’ll start by saying most of their food is fine. Not great, not terrible, basically the culinary version of “it’ll do.” The woman at the register was nice, so points there. I’m a taco guy through and through, and I tend to go for the more adventurous stuff. Lengua is usually a top pick for me, so this isn’t my first rodeo ( or my first cow tongue) and I feel reasonably qualified to share my assessment. (And to do a good deed to protect he rest of society) With that said, let me save you some trouble: do not order the lengua tacos. The meat I got was clearly spoiled. And to make matters worse, whoever prepared it skipped the very important step of removing the thick outer tongue skin. -Which has roughly the chewability of a work boot. So instead of a flavorful lengua taco, I got a surprise texture experience, and the taste of death ,that I would not recommend to anyone with functioning taste buds. The asada tacos were fine. Perfectly acceptable. The kind of safe tacos you eat while trying to forget the lengua tacos ever happened. I really hope they’re not recycling meat that’s been living under heat lamps since the Obama administration. I might give them another shot someday, but for the love of tacos everywhere, please put a little more care into prep — especially the lengua.
